curdeius added a comment.
Could you have a look at preceding reviews and see if there wasn't a similar
patch before?
I think that this option is a bit too limited.
Only removing braces doesn't seem enough.
Also, one should probably be able to decide when to add/remove them by e.g.
setting the number of lines in what's considered short blocks.

Comment at: clang/docs/ClangFormatStyleOptions.rst:3398
+**RemoveBracesLLVM** (``Boolean``) :versionbadge:`clang-format 14`
+ Remove optional braces of control statements (``if``, ``else``, ``for``,
----------------
I don't think it's a good idea to make this option dependent on a particular
style. Even if it works for LLVM style only for the moment.
